• Admin

How Smart Contracts Can Help Improve the Voting Process

In today's digital age, the integrity and efficiency of the voting process are more important than ever. One promising technology that can enhance this process is smart contracts. Built on blockchain technology, smart contracts are self-executing contracts with the terms of the agreement directly written into code. Their implementation in the voting process could revolutionize how elections are conducted.

1. Enhanced Security
One of the primary benefits of using smart contracts in voting is the enhancement of security. Traditional voting systems are often susceptible to fraud and manipulation. With smart contracts, each vote is recorded on a blockchain, ensuring it is immutable and tamper-proof. This transparency makes it difficult for unauthorized parties to alter the voting results, thus increasing public trust in electoral outcomes.

2. Increased Transparency
Smart contracts enable voters to track their ballots in real-time, allowing for full transparency in the voting process. Voters can see exactly how their votes are being counted and where their data is stored. This level of visibility reassures voters that their choices are being accurately represented.

3. Cost Efficiency
Implementing smart contracts could significantly reduce the costs associated with traditional voting methods. By automating processes such as vote counting and verification, jurisdictions can allocate fewer resources to manual counting and reduce the potential for human error. This efficiency can lead to substantial savings for election bodies, allowing funds to be redirected toward other important civic initiatives.

4. Accessibility and Inclusion
Smart contracts can enhance accessibility for voters who may struggle with traditional voting methods, such as those with disabilities or those living overseas. Digital voting systems powered by smart contracts can provide secure and straightforward interfaces, ensuring that everyone has a voice in the democratic process. This inclusivity promotes a more diverse and representative electorate.

5. Automated Compliance and Audits
Another advantage of smart contracts is their ability to automate compliance with electoral laws and regulations. They can be programmed to enforce voting rules, deadlines, and eligibility checks, minimizing the need for human oversight. Additionally, the transparency of the blockchain allows for easy auditing of the entire voting process, ensuring accountability at every level.

6. Quick Results
With traditional voting methods, the counting process can take days or even weeks. Smart contracts and blockchain technology allow for real-time vote tallying as soon as the polls close. This immediacy not only speeds up the reporting of results but also helps eliminate uncertainty and speculation surrounding election outcomes.

Conclusion
The integration of smart contracts into the voting process holds incredible potential to address many of the challenges faced by traditional voting systems. Its benefits—enhanced security, increased transparency, cost efficiency, accessibility, automated compliance, and quicker results—can collectively boost public confidence in elections. As technology continues to evolve, the implementation of smart contracts could pave the way for a more democratic and efficient voting landscape.